ninja-build-1.10.2-3 was built for x86_64 and ppc64le but not aarch64. ninja in EPEL 7 is stuck at ninja-build-1.7.2-2.el7.aarch64. It causes QEMU 7.2 failed to build on EPEL 7 aarch64. As ninja is a arch-independent Python package there is no reason to exclude latest version for aarch64.
`ninja` is not arch-independent Python package; it is written in (Google-flavored) C++.
This package has changed maintainer in Fedora. Reassigning to the new maintainer of this component.
I see no ExcludeArch in the package. Are CentOS build requests per-architecture? Can someone point me at the EPEL docs for how this works? Do I just bump the release and request a new build?
EPEL 7 entered end-of-life (EOL) status on 2024-06-30.\n\nEPEL 7 is no longer maintained, which means that it\nwill not receive any further security or bug fix updates.\n As a result we are closing this bug.